Enochville, North Carolina: A Quiet Community with Small-Town Roots

Enochville, North Carolina, is a peaceful unincorporated community in Rowan County, just southwest of Salisbury and north of Kannapolis. Enochville, North Carolina Education

The community is served by Rowan-Salisbury Schools, with nearby institutions such as Enochville Elementary School providing education for younger students. Middle and high school students typically attend schools in neighboring towns like Kannapolis or Salisbury.

Residents also benefit from access to higher education and trade schools within commuting distance, including Rowan-Cabarrus Community College and other nearby institutions in the Charlotte metro area.

Enochville, North Carolina Economy and Local Life

Enochville’s economy is modest and locally driven. Many residents commute to nearby cities like Kannapolis, Concord, or Salisbury for work in fields such as healthcare, manufacturing, education, and logistics.

Local life in Enochville revolves around family, church, and seasonal events. While there are few major retail centers in the community itself, daily needs can be met through nearby stores and services.
